About The Position

The Rotary Production Supervisor will be responsible for supervising and coordinating helicopter maintenance tasks in support of classified HQ USAF operational plans and will ensure mission-ready helicopters are available to safely transport Cabinet members, senior military leaders, and visiting foreign dignitaries.

Requirements

  • A minimum of three years as Expeditor and/or Production Superintendent experience is required.
  • Exceptional communication skills, leadership abilities, and personnel management skills are required.
  • In-depth knowledge of Air Force regulations.
  • Must be able to obtain and maintain a secret security clearance.
  • US Citizenship is required to obtain the clearance.

Nice To Haves

  • Recent experience on the UH-1N, Bell 212 or UH-1 is preferred.
  • A broad knowledge of helicopter maintenance operations, including 89AW Special Air Mission and Air Force technical publications applicable to helicopter maintenance is pre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Will supervise, direct, and control all scheduled and unscheduled maintenance on 22 UH-1N helicopters on a 24/7 basis to maintain alert readiness and airworthiness standards.
  • Monitors daily flying schedule to ensure all operational requirements are met.
  • Coordinates with other maintenance organizations and staff agencies to ensure effective support.
  • Responsible for overall helicopter generation and mission readiness to include aircraft forms review and Exceptional Release.
  • Ensures all maintenance is conducted safely IAW applicable instructions, policies, and directives.
  • Will know and understand disaster control duties and provisions.
  • Be able to implement emergency procedures and severe weather warning actions IAW directives and local policies.
  • Participates in the daily maintenance planning and scheduling meetings.
  • Serve as the aircrew’s point of contact (POC) for any and all maintenance matters.
  • Completes employee performance reviews.
